Learn about the customs and norms of life in San Sebastian. This will help you towards a smooth transition into our culture and way of life. Living in San Sebastian includes adapting to our customs and different timetables from your country.
The working hours are the following:
- In winter: 10 a.m. to 1 p.m. and from 3.30 p.m. to 7.30 p.m.
- In summer: 9 a.m. to 1 p.m. and from 3 / 4 p.m. to 8 p.m.
The eating hours are the following:
- Breakfast: 8 a.m. to 10 a.m.
- Lunch: 1.30 p.m. to 3.30 p.m.
- Dinner: 9 p.m. to 11 p.m.
